Subject: [KVM-AUTOTEST PATCH 09/17] KVM test: use the new VM exceptions
Date: Mon,  3 Jan 2011 20:27:10 +0200	[thread overview]
Message-ID: <1294079238-21239-9-git-send-email-mgoldish@redhat.com> (raw)
In-Reply-To: <1294079238-21239-1-git-send-email-mgoldish@redhat.com>

- Raise them where appropriate.
- Catch and handle them where appropriate.
- Modify docstrings.
